What they do

A Mental or Behavioral Health Counselor works with patients to treat mental health problems. Assesses patients and assists with diagnosis, counseling and crisis intervention. Consults with nurses, doctors and psychiatrists. May work with specific populations, such as youth, senior citizens or substance abusers, in group settings, facilities or hospitals.
